Transaction 101e830aa1d42a35a265bcba01f3797e18a19993cb45568c7fb3d20ff5e19169

1 Input
2 Outputs
  • 101e830aa1d42a35a265bcba01f3797e18a19993cb45568c7fb3d20ff5e19169:0
  • value  1566722
    address  1L5CC8TKbs6vbBBhzpHEdhPCG34i5guv1c
  • 101e830aa1d42a35a265bcba01f3797e18a19993cb45568c7fb3d20ff5e19169:1
  • value  120449969
    address  3BbdgmofguMLmSyciUBjNW29PHKX8Cs7Eq